Examining Attorney Fees: What You Must to Grasp
How might people ensure they are taking educated steps when evaluating attorney fees? Understanding the fee structure is vital. Attorneys may charge hourly rates, flat fees, or retainer fees, each with distinct implications for the total cost. Individuals should inquire about what services are included in the fee and whether additional costs, such as filing fees or administrative expenses, may arise.
Comparing fees from multiple attorneys is essential, but the cheapest option may not always reflect the best value. It’s vital to consider the attorney’s experience, reputation, and success rate alongside their fees. Additionally, individuals should inquire regarding payment plans or financing options to ease financial burdens. Transparency is key; a reputable attorney will offer a clear breakdown of costs and answer questions without hesitation. Ultimately, informed decisions result from thorough research and open communication regarding fees and services rendered.

Pricing and Payment Structure
Understanding the fees and billing system is crucial when selecting an immigration attorney. Prospective clients should ask about the attorney's fee arrangements, including whether they charge hourly or offer flat fees for specific services. It's also important to make clear what services are included in the stated charges and whether there are additional costs, such as submission charges or administrative expenses. Clients should ask about payment plans, retainer agreements, and the process for billing. Clear communication about costs can prevent misunderstandings and financial surprises later on. Can I change Immigration Attorneys during My Case?
Yes, individuals can change immigration lawyers mid-case. However, it's crucial to evaluate potential delays and disruptions in the process. Documentation and proper communication are essential to guarantee a smooth changeover between legal representatives.
What Choices Do I Have if My Application Is Denied?
If an request is denied, the applicant should thoroughly examine the denial notice, identify reasons for rejection, collect required documentation, and consider reapplying or appealing the decision inside the designated timeframe to enhance chances of success.
